Fond du Lac Court System & Jurisdictions
Wisconsin uses a unified court system. In Fond du Lac County, the Circuit Court is the trial-level court with general jurisdiction over virtually all case types. There is no separate district, magistrate, or municipal court at the county level — though some municipalities within the county operate their own municipal courts for local ordinance violations.
The Fond du Lac County Circuit Court handles:
- Criminal cases — felonies and misdemeanors prosecuted under Wisconsin statutes
- Civil cases — lawsuits, personal injury claims, contract disputes, and large and small claims actions
- Small claims — cases involving $10,000 or less, filed under Wis. Stat. ch. 799
- Family law — divorce, custody, child support, paternity, and domestic abuse restraining orders
- Probate and guardianship — estate administration, wills, trusts, and guardianship of minors or incapacitated adults
- Juvenile cases — delinquency, children in need of protection or services (CHIPS), and termination of parental rights (note: most juvenile records are confidential)
- Traffic and forfeiture — traffic citations, OWI offenses, and ordinance violations appealed from municipal courts
If a case is appealed, it moves to the Wisconsin Court of Appeals (District II for Fond du Lac County) and potentially to the Wisconsin Supreme Court.
Fond du Lac Court Calendar & Upcoming Hearings
Court calendars for Fond du Lac County are published through the Consolidated Court Automation Programs (CCAP) system operated by the Wisconsin Court System. CCAP provides daily and weekly schedules for each circuit court branch.
To find today's, tomorrow's, or this week's hearings:
- Go to the Wisconsin Court System case search page.
- Select Fond du Lac County from the county dropdown.
- Use the calendar or scheduling view to browse upcoming hearing dates by branch, judge, or case number.
You can also search by party name or case number to locate a specific hearing date and courtroom assignment. The CCAP system is updated regularly and reflects scheduling changes made by the court.
For in-person access, the Fond du Lac County Courthouse has public terminals where you can view the daily calendar. How to Get a Copy of a Fond du Lac Court Document
The Fond du Lac County Clerk of Circuit Court is the custodian of court records. You can obtain copies of court documents through three channels:
Online
Basic case information — including party names, charges, dispositions, and scheduled events — is available at no charge through the CCAP case search. Some documents, such as complaints and decisions, may be viewable online depending on the case type and filing date. Not all documents are available electronically.
In Person

Ask the clerk for either a plain (uncertified) copy or a certified copy. Certified copies bear the court seal and the clerk's signature, and they are typically required for legal proceedings, background checks, or filings in other jurisdictions.

Restricted records: Juvenile cases, certain mental health proceedings, sealed records, and cases subject to a confidentiality order are generally not available to the public. Ask the clerk whether a specific record is accessible before submitting payment.

Fond du Lac Court Records Fees & Payment
Fees for court record copies in Wisconsin are set by statute (Wis. Stat. § 814.61). The following schedule applies at the Fond du Lac County Clerk of Circuit Court:
| Service | Fee |
|---|---|
| Copy of court document (per page) | $1.25 |
| Certification fee (per document) | $5.00 |
| Court record search (per name) | $5.00 |
| Exemplified copy (certified copy with additional authentication) | $5.00 plus copy costs |
| Computer printout (per page) | $1.25 |
Payment methods: The clerk's office generally accepts cash, checks, and money orders in person. For mail requests, include a check or money order payable to the Fond du Lac County Clerk of Circuit Court. Contact the office at (920) 929-3040 to confirm whether credit or debit cards are accepted and to verify the total cost before submitting a request.
Online case information available through CCAP is free. Fees apply only when you request physical or certified copies of documents from the clerk's office.
